using System.Numerics;
using AcDream.Core.Lighting;
using Xunit;
namespace AcDream.Core.Tests.Lighting;
public class GlobalLightPackerTests
{
[Fact]
public void Pack_WritesSixteenFloatsPerLight_InTheExpectedLayout()
{
var light = new LightSource
{
Kind = LightKind.Point,
WorldPosition = new Vector3(10f, 20f, 30f),
WorldForward = new Vector3(0f, 0f, 1f),
ColorLinear = new Vector3(1.0f, 0.588f, 0.314f),
Intensity = 100f,
Range = 5.2f,
ConeAngle = 0f,
};
float[] buffer = System.Array.Empty<float>();
int count = GlobalLightPacker.Pack(new[] { light }, ref buffer);
Assert.Equal(1, count);
Assert.True(buffer.Length >= 16);
Assert.Equal(10f, buffer[0]); Assert.Equal(20f, buffer[1]); Assert.Equal(30f, buffer[2]);
Assert.Equal((float)(int)LightKind.Point, buffer[3]);
Assert.Equal(0f, buffer[4]); Assert.Equal(0f, buffer[5]); Assert.Equal(1f, buffer[6]);
Assert.Equal(5.2f, buffer[7]);
Assert.Equal(1.0f, buffer[8]); Assert.Equal(0.588f, buffer[9]); Assert.Equal(0.314f, buffer[10]);
Assert.Equal(100f, buffer[11]);
Assert.Equal(0f, buffer[12]);
}
[Fact]
public void Pack_NullOrEmpty_ReturnsZero_AndBufferHasAtLeastOneSlot()
{
float[] buffer = System.Array.Empty<float>();
int count = GlobalLightPacker.Pack(null, ref buffer);
Assert.Equal(0, count);
Assert.True(buffer.Length >= GlobalLightPacker.FloatsPerLight);
}
}
